Philips recalls Intera 1.5T Omni/Stellar MRI scanners (model 781104) due to potential sharp edges from a failing coil seal adhesive, which may cause skin abrasions, lacerations, or tissue injury during scans.
The Quadrature Body Coil (QBC) seal adhesive may fail, creating sharp edges that may come in contact with patients. If the QBC seal becomes loose during the scanning process, the risk to the patient may include skin abrasions, bruises, lacerations, hair loss/entanglement, and tissue injury.

Patients undergoing MRI scans with the recalled Intera 1.5T Omni/Stellar scanners are at risk. Healthcare providers using these scanners for medical imaging should also take action.
The recalled scanners have model number 781104. They were sold with all serial numbers listed in the recall notice. This model is part of the Intera 1.5T Omni/Stellar MRI series.
Discontinue use of the Intera 1.5T Omni/Stellar MRI scanner with model number 781104 until further instructions are received.
